Although it has been reported that the highly anticipated trilogy between Israel “Magnifico” Vazquez and Rafael Marquez is a done deal, Vazquez’s manager, Frank Espinoza, insists that those reports are erroneous.
“Israel and I have yet to sign off since we haven’t heard from our promoters at Sycuan Ringside after several attempts to communicate with them,” stated Espinoza from his home base in Los Angeles. “Israel is the WBC and “The Ring” Super bantamweight champion. He deserves to know what’s happening every step of the way and that’s not the reality of the situation.”
“I definitely want the Marquez fight,” said Vazquez from Mexico City where he’s visiting family. “But I need to know if this fight is actually going to happen so I can start training. Otherwise we have to consider other options.”
